2016-07-08 Cesar Philippidis <cesar@codesourcery.com>
gcc/fortran/
* parse.c (matcha): Define.
(decode_oacc_directive): Add spec_only local var and set it. Use
matcha to parse acc directives except for routine and declare. Return
ST_GET_FCN_CHARACTERISTICS if a non-declarative directive could be
matched.
gcc/testsuite/
* gfortran.dg/goacc/pr71704.f90: New test.
